Job Duties
- Open and close the hotel Kitchen+Bar following company policies and procedures
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of the food prep and bar area
- Serve and assist guests with drinks and hospitality
- Mix and serve a wide variety of cocktails and beverages in a fast-paced environment
- Handle money transactions, make change, and operate POS and other office equipment
- Perform bartender, prep cook, and cocktail server duties as needed
- Maintain professional and diplomatic interactions with guests and team members
